Cost of Cement Porch Installation in Greenville
If you're considering enhancing your home's curb appeal with a cement porch in Greenville, NC, understanding the cost is crucial. The cost of cement porch installation can vary widely depending on several factors. This guide will help you navigate the potential expenses and give you an idea of what to expect.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Porch: Larger porches require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her quality cement and additional materials like reinforcements can raise prices.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s and custom features can add to the labor and material cost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Greenville, NC, can vary, impacting the final price.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the installation site, including grading and removal of existing structures, can affect cost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Required local permits and inspections in Greenville, NC, can add to the overall exp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Greenville, NC) |
---|---|
Basic Cement Porch Installation (100 sq. ft.) | $1,500 - $2,500 |
High-Quality Cement Upgrade | $2,000 - $3,500 |
Custom Design Features | $500 - $1,500 |
Site Preparation and Grading | $300 - $800 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
